编程开发

Airflow任务按计划延迟运行

在Airflow中,您可以使用schedule_interval参数来设置任务的调度计划。如果任务按计划应该在特定时间运行,但被延迟执行,您可以考虑以下解决方法...

AirflowRedshiftSQLOperator执行渲染SQL时代码不一致。

在Airflow RedshiftSQLOperator中,可能会出现渲染SQL代码与实际执行SQL代码不一致的问题。这可能是因为在渲染SQL时会出现变量的使用...

Airflow权限中哪些允许通过API触发DAG运行?

Airflow权限分为四个级别:全局(Global)、DAG、任务(Task)、实例(Instance)。其中,允许通过API触发DAG运行的权限属于DAG级别...

Airflowrender_template_as_native_obj仍会针对动态任务返回一个字符串,而非字典。

这可能是因为 Airflow 版本在 1.10.6 及早期版本中的某些缺陷导致的。一种解决方法是将使用情况更广泛的 render_template 函数替换 r...

Airflow任务被阻塞

如果您的Airflow任务被阻塞,则有几种可能的原因。可能是任务正在等待其他任务的依赖项,或者它正在等待资源(如内存或CPU)。以下是一些可能的增加Airflo...

Airflow任务创建的文件会自动删除吗?

Airflow 默认情况下不会自动删除任务创建的文件,但可以使用 PythonOperator 中的 provide_context 参数来将上下文变量传递给操...

Airflow任务的优先级未被认可

在Airflow中,任务的优先级可以通过设置priority_weight参数来进行定义和调整。然而,有时候我们可能会发现任务的优先级设置没有被正确地认可。以下...

Airflow任务的状态被卡在队列中

修改默认配置:在airflow.cfg配置文件中修改以下参数:executor = LocalExecutorparallelism = 4dag_concur...

AirflowPythonVirtualenvOperatorModuleNotFoundError:Nomodulenamed'dags'

这是因为PythonVirtualenvOperator无法找到dags模块。在Airflow的DAG文件中,我们需要确保我们定义的所有import语句都可以正...

AirflowPostgresOperator安全性-execution_timeout未被尊重?如果它花费太长时间,如何在数据库中终止进程?

设置PostgresOperator的execution_timeout参数,以确保任务超时将在指定的时间内终止任务。from airflow.operator...

AirflowPubSubHook的acknowledge方法出现“__call__()gotanunexpectedkeywordargument'metadata'错误

这个错误通常是由于在使用Airflow PubSubHook的acknowledge方法时引入了不必要的参数。为了解决这个问题,请在代码中查找acknowled...

AirflowPostgresToGoogleCloudStorageOperator身份验证错误

在Airflow中使用PostgresToGoogleCloudStorageOperator时可能遇到身份验证错误,这是因为Google Cloud Stor...

AirflowPostgres中缺少连接类型

在“airflow.cfg”文件中添加“postgresql”连接类型。示例:打开“airflow.cfg”文件找到“[core]”和“[webserver]”...

AirflowPythonBranchOperator返回无效值

确保PythonBranchOperator只返回有效的分支名称在Airflow中,使用PythonBranchOperator来根据某些条件选择不同的分支。但...

AirflowPostgresHook中获取upsert行为时出现错误

在Airflow PostgresHook中获取upsert行为通常需要在查询中使用ON CONFLICT子句。以下是一个示例:from airflow.hoo...

AirFlowPythonoperator错误:得到了意外的关键字参数'conf'

这是因为在Airflow 2.x版本中,PythonOperator中已经没有“conf”参数。相反,可以使用“task_config”参数来访问Airflow变...

AirflowPython分支操作器在1.10.15版本中不起作用

问题是由于Airflow 1.10.15版本中的Jinja模板渲染器更改所致。要解决此问题,可以在PythonBranchOperator中使用软件包内置的Mu...

Airflow桥接器1.10.15-确保用户在自定义操作符中不使用自定义元类。

在Airflow的1.10.15版本中,已经更新了一条建议,即不建议用户在自己的自定义操作符中使用自定义元类。原因是,使用自定义元类可能会导致不可预测的行为并增...

Airflow弃用警告:传递的参数无效。

当使用Airflow时,你可能会遇到类似于“Airflow弃用警告:传递的参数无效。”这样的警告信息。这通常是由于使用了不再支持的参数或方法导致的。解决这个问题...

Airflow配置中的Sql_alchemy_conn

在Airflow的配置文件中,可以通过设置sql_alchemy_conn来指定Airflow使用的数据库连接。以下是一个示例配置文件中的sql_alchemy...

热门资讯

安装apache-beam==... 出现此错误可能是因为用户的Python版本太低,而apache-beam==2.34.0需要更高的P...
避免在粘贴双引号时向VS 20... 在粘贴双引号时向VS 2022添加反斜杠的问题通常是由于编辑器的自动转义功能引起的。为了避免这个问题...
Android Recycle... 要在Android RecyclerView中实现滑动卡片效果,可以按照以下步骤进行操作:首先,在项...
安装了Anaconda之后找不... 在安装Anaconda后,如果找不到Jupyter Notebook,可以尝试以下解决方法:检查环境...
omi系统和安卓系统哪个好,揭... OMI系统和安卓系统哪个好?这个问题就像是在问“苹果和橘子哪个更甜”,每个人都有自己的答案。今天,我...
原生ios和安卓系统,原生对比... 亲爱的读者们,你是否曾好奇过,为什么你的iPhone和安卓手机在操作体验上有着天壤之别?今天,就让我...
Android - 无法确定任... 这个错误通常发生在Android项目中,表示编译Debug版本的Java代码时出现了依赖关系问题。下...
Android - NDK 预... 在Android NDK的构建过程中,LOCAL_SRC_FILES只能包含一个项目。如果需要在ND...
Akka生成Actor问题 在Akka框架中,可以使用ActorSystem对象生成Actor。但是,当我们在Actor类中尝试...
Agora-RTC-React... 出现这个错误原因是因为在 React 组件中使用,import AgoraRTC from “ago...